About Supabase
Supabase is the Postgres development platform, built by developers for developers. We provide a complete backend solution including Database, Auth, Storage, Edge Functions, Realtime, and Vector Search. All services are deeply integrated and designed for growth.
About the Role
We’re looking for an EngProd Engineer to join our Engineering Operations team and own the engineering experience from local setup to production deploy. You’ll build and integrate the tools our engineers rely on every day: local development, code search, testing, code review, CI, AI-assisted workflows, and the metrics that show where time is being lost. You’ll work closely with other engineering teams at Supabase to eliminate friction, optimize cycle times, and make reliably shipping to production effortless.
This role is ideal for someone who thrives in async, fast-paced environments and is excited about building developer tools that engineers love and that empower them to do their best work.
What You’ll Be Responsible for
In this role, you’ll:
- Improve local development and the daily workflow
- Own local development environment stability; eliminate “works on my machine,” keep environments reproducible across teams, and make onboarding and setup self-service for every engineer
- Improve the daily editing experience, including IDE and editor tooling, extensions, and code search, indexing, and navigation that stays fast as the codebase grows
- Build paved roads: project scaffolding, templates, and golden-path workflows that make the right thing the easy thing
- Speed up build, test, and CI
- Improve our testing tooling and make sure it works well for engineers, including test orchestration, ephemeral end-to-end environments, and techniques like mutation and chaos testing that catch what ordinary tests miss
- Profile build and test performance, optimize CI pipelines, parallelize and shard tests, cache aggressively, and hunt down the bottlenecks that leave engineers waiting
- Integrate and optimize code review tooling and automated review
- Bring AI into how we build
- Evaluate, integrate, and promote AI coding agents and assistants where they deliver real leverage without sacrificing quality or maintainability
- Build and curate the skills, extensions, and plugins that make those tools effective in our codebase
- Measure the real impact of AI tooling so we invest where it actually pays off
- Drive engineering excellence
- Champion best practices and be a force multiplier for our engineering org
- Track productivity metrics and feedback loops (e.g. DORA) to find where cycle time is lost and improve on it
- Track code-quality signals such as coverage and mutation testing, and build the dashboards that make quality visible
- Establish automation and practices that catch issues early in the development cycle
